Whether you are new to Eclipse or an existing user, this lesson will help you understand more about this programmer’s favorite tool. 'So you can end-up having the same features in STS and your existing Eclipse installation after installing the STS features into it.' You could find more details on the Spring forums.ĭetails Written by Nam Ha Minh Last Updated on 16 February 2020 Print EmailPerhaps, Eclipse is the most widely used Integrated Development Environment (IDE) for building Java applications. So STS gives a complete solution around Spring features and simplifies the developer environment install, that's the key difference. If you are already using Eclipse IDE, you may consider installing STS as a plug-in for your existing Eclipse, because that's faster than downloading the STS separately. Spring Tool Suite ( STS) is an Eclipse-based IDE which is optimized for developing Spring framework-based projects. Likewise, people ask, what is STS plugin? IntelliJ IDEA 2018.1 comes, as usual, with a lot of features to support developers who use Spring and Spring Boot. The Ultimate Edition contains a lot of features but it has to be purchased. This IDE is available as Community Edition and as Ultimate Edition. One may also ask, what is the best IDE for spring boot? IntelliJ IDEA IntelliJ is a great development environment. STS is built as an addition on top of the latest Eclipse releases. It provides a ready-to-use environment to implement, debug, run and deploy your applications. STS is an Eclipse-based development environment that is customized for the development of Spring applications. Similarly, you may ask, what is STS eclipse? The advantages are as follows: #1) The unique advantage of using Eclipse as an IDE is its Plug-in Development Environment (PDE) that contains UI – editors, tools and models, API tools – that help document and maintain APIs, and Build which are Ant-based scripts/tools to automate the build process. And Eclipse is more generic where we've to add the plugins and extensions for our platform setup.Īdvantages Of Using Eclipse. Spring Tool suite has ready to go features specially designed to spring supported projects and cloud environment.
It is a Java IDE by adding Java development components (JDT) and it is also a C/C IDE because it adds C/C development components (CDT). Eclipse online is a web extension that provides an integrated development environment (IDE) for Java and other programming languages like C, C, PHP, and Ruby. It contains a base workspace and an extensible plug-in system for customizing the environment.
Eclipse can be extended with additional software components called plug-ins. In 2020 Eclipse is one of the leading IDEs with approximately one millions downloads per month. The Eclipse IDE (integrated development environment) provides strong support for Java developer.